K9 Goose from Three Rivers Police Department receives protective vest
Three Rivers Police Department THREE RIVERS, Mich. -- The Three Rivers Police Department announced K9 Goose will receive a bullet and stab protective vest from non-profit organization Vested Interest in K9s, Inc.
K9 Goose's new vest will be embroidered with the sentiment "Gifted by Plating Specialties - Madison Heights, MI".
The vest is expected to be delivered within ten weeks.
Vested Interest in K9s, Inc., established in 2009, is a 501 charity whose mission is to provide bullet and stab protective vests and other assistance to dogs of law enforcement and related agencies throughout the United States.
Vested Interest in K9s, Inc. has provided over 6,348 vests valued at $6.9 million to K9s in all 50 states, made possible by both private and corporate donations.
There are an estimated 30,000 law enforcement K9s throughout the United States.
Each vest has a value of $1,800, weighs an average of four to five pounds, and comes with a five-year warranty.
